Looks very classy. Make sure you check out ice gray metallic in real life if you can. I saw it once on a Taycan and it was not looking as good as it looks for your car in the configurator. But if it looks like that, I like it.

Other than that, here are some questions and suggestions to think about:
  • If you go with Headlight Cleaning System Covers in Deviated Exterior Color | Ice Grey Metallic, it looks like you save $60! (is that a mistake in the configurator?)
  • While the center console trim in brushed Alu is less likely to reflect sunlight, you may want to consider ordering that trim in red leather through your parts department if available.
  • Inner Door-Sill Guards in Leather with Deviated Stitching: Are you sure that this will not get too much wear from getting in and out of the car?
  • Why did you decide against Voice control, given it is a 0 cost option?
